1. What are the different types of swatch cutters and their uses?

  • Rotary swatch cutter: Used for cutting circular or rectangular swatches from a variety of materials, including fabric, paper, and vinyl.
  • Die cutter: Used for cutting complex shapes from materials using a sharp-edged die.
  • Laser cutter: Used for cutting precise shapes from materials using a laser beam.
  • Waterjet cutter: Used for cutting intricate shapes from materials using a high-pressure water jet.
  • Ultrasonic cutter: Used for cutting delicate materials using high-frequency sound waves.

3. What are the common challenges faced in swatch cutting and how do you overcome them?

  • Material variability: Different materials have varying properties that can affect the cutting process. Overcome by adjusting cutter settings, using specialized blades, and testing different materials.
  • Precision and accuracy: Swatch cutters require precise and accurate operation. Overcome by using high-quality equipment, calibrating the cutter regularly, and maintaining a clean work environment.
  • Consistency: Swatch cutters must produce consistent results. Overcome by establishing standardized procedures, using templates, and training operators thoroughly.
  • Safety: Swatch cutters involve sharp blades and moving parts. Overcome by following safety protocols, wearing appropriate protective gear, and providing proper training.

4. What are the maintenance and calibration procedures for swatch cutters?

  • Daily maintenance: Cleaning the cutter, inspecting blades for sharpness, and lubricating moving parts.
  • Weekly maintenance: Checking cutter alignment, verifying calibration, and replacing worn components.
  • Monthly maintenance: Deep cleaning the cutter, inspecting electrical connections, and performing a comprehensive performance test.
  • Calibration: Regular calibration ensures accurate cutting. Perform calibration using reference materials or specialized equipment.

Key Job Responsibilities

Swatch cutters are responsible for a wide range of tasks that support the design and production of textiles and garments. Key job responsibilities include:

1. Cutting Swatch Samples

Swatch cutters are experts in cutting precise and accurate swatch samples of fabric and other materials. These samples are used by designers and product developers to create new designs and evaluate the quality of materials.

2. Preparing Materials

Before cutting swatches, swatch cutters must carefully prepare the materials to ensure accuracy and efficiency. This includes selecting the appropriate tools and equipment, measuring and marking the fabric, and ensuring that the materials are properly tensioned.

3. Quality Control

Swatch cutters are responsible for maintaining high standards of quality throughout the swatch cutting process. They inspect the cut swatches for any defects or irregularities and ensure that they meet the required specifications.

4. Communication and Collaboration

Swatch cutters work closely with designers, product developers, and other members of the production team. They provide feedback on the quality of materials and the accuracy of swatch cuts, and they collaborate to ensure that the final products meet the desired standards.
